- Jocelyn Herbert was born on February 22, 1917 in Hammersmith, London, England, UK. She was a production designer and costume designer, known for Tom Jones (1963), If.... (1968) and Is That All There Is? (1992). She was married to Anthony Baruh Lousada. She died on May 6, 2003 in Long Sutton, Hampshire, England, UK.

- Daughter of Sir Alan Herbert (A.P. Herbert ), a member of British Parliament, author and playwright.
- From the late 1950s until he passed away in 1966, she was a close companion to George Devine. They renovated a cottage (Andrew's Farm) together in Long Sutton, Hampshire, where they both lived until their deaths. Her ashes were scattered there.
